BCBGMAXAZRIA at Dillard's

No Photo for BCBGMAXAZRIA at Dillard's

25188 Country Club Blvd, North Olmsted, Ohio 44070
(440) 716-1592


If you have access to (440) 716-1592, you can claim this business and modify or remove this business immediately.


What do you need help with?